Princess Avenue is in St. Helens and in St Helens district. WA10 6NJ is located in the Windle elect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of St Helens North.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ding WA10 6NJ,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 54.6%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around WA10 6NJ,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 50%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Safety

Is Princess Avenue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Princess Avenue was 67.0 per 1,000 residents, which is 42.8% higher than the Rainford average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Princess Avenue has the 16th highest crime rate of 56 local areas in Rainford and the 283rd highest crime rate of 606 local areas in St. Helens .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 56.3 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-15.4%.
